谷歌浏览器的HTML5网页测试工具使用介绍
随着互联网技术的不断发展,HTML5逐渐成为网页开发的标准。作为一种新型的标记语言,HTML5不仅增强了网页的功能和表现力,还为开发者提供了更为丰富的API,便于实现复杂的交互效果和多媒体功能。为了帮助开发者更好地测试和优化HTML5网页,谷歌浏览器提供了一系列强大的网页测试工具。本文将对这些工具的使用进行详细介绍。
首先,谷歌浏览器内置的开发者工具(DevTools)是进行HTML5网页测试的基本工具。开发者工具可以通过点击浏览器右上角的菜单,选择“更多工具”下的“开发者工具”来打开。它提供了多个功能强大的面板,其中“元素”面板允许开发者查看和编辑DOM结构。开发者可以实时修改HTML标签的属性和样式,观察变化带来的即时效果,做到快速迭代和调试。
其次,“控制台”面板是开发者进行JavaScript调试的重要工具。在测试HTML5网页时,JavaScript往往是实现复杂交互的核心。通过控制台,开发者可以直接输入JavaScript代码进行实验,也可以查看运行中的错误信息。结合“网络”面板,开发者能够监控网页请求的资源,分析加载性能,从而优化网页的访问速度。
再者,“性能”面板提供了对网页性能进行深入分析的工具。在HTML5网页的开发和测试中,重视性能尤为重要。通过性能面板,开发者可以记录网页的加载流程和运行时性能,了解各个资源消耗的时间分布,从而找出性能瓶颈,做出针对性的优化。例如,开发者可以诊断脚本执行时间过长、资源加载过慢等问题,并通过调整代码、合并资源等方式进行改善。
此外,谷歌浏览器的“应用”面板特别适合测试与HTML5相关的Web API,如离线存储、推送通知和服务工作者等。这些API使得网页应用能够更好地适应现代用户的需求。利用“应用”面板,开发者可以检查Manifest文件,记录缓存的资源,并测试应用的离线功能,确保用户在网络条件不佳时仍然可以顺利使用应用。
另一个值得关注的功能是“安全”面板。随着安全问题的日益突出,确保网页的安全性是开发中的重要环节。安全面板能够检测网页中可能存在的安全隐患,比如不安全的混合内容、HTTPS证书相关问题等。开发者可以根据面板的提示,及时修复潜在的安全漏洞,提升网页的可靠性。
最后,谷歌浏览器还提供了一些额外的扩展工具,诸如Lighthouse和Web Vitals等。Lighthouse是一个自动化工具,可以帮助开发者审计网页的性能、可访问性和SEO等方面,而Web Vitals则专注于用户体验,提供关于网页交互性能的重要指标。利用这些工具,开发者可以全面评估和优化HTML5网页的表现。
总之,谷歌浏览器的HTML5网页测试工具为开发者提供了丰富的功能,使得网页的开发和调试过程更加高效和便利。通过熟练使用这些工具,开发者能够快速定位问题、优化性能,并确保最终交付给用户的产品能够满足现代的技术标准和用户期望。在今后的开发中,掌握并持续运用这些工具,无疑将为开发者创造更多的价值。